About the competition

Entrants are invited to submit a work of art on the subject of their choice based on either the Book of Kells itself, the monks who wrote and painted it, the sources of the materials, or life in 9th century Ireland. Entrants are urged to interpret their chosen theme with imagination and originality.

 

Painting in oils or watercolours, drawings,
tapestries, screen printing, photography,
embroidery etc will all qualify. Each entry
must be accompanied by three Book of Kells
'tokens' from jars of BOYNE VALLEY HONEY.
